Resumo

In this work, a novel device based on polyacrylamide (PAAm) hydrogels and KL - DeOH - H2O lyotropic liquid crystal (LLC), with potential for application as Polymer Dispersed Liquid Crystals (PDLC), was proposed and its properties characterized. The confinement of LLC promoted significant changes in spectroscopic, morphological, optical, hydrophilic, structural and mechanical properties due to the interaction between the LLC-PAAm matrix and entropic parameter changes. The mechanical and structural properties can be controlled by adjusting AAm, temperature and presence of LLC, which can be useful for technological applications of these systems in optical devices.
